Days of struggle (mainly to swipe the card on that damn machine), days of glory. Among Us, the game of collaboration and betrayal that became a craze during the pandemic, won two important awards at the Game Awards 2020, Best Game for Mobile Device and Best Multiplayer Game.
On one hand, the awards may seem like a surprise, since the game came out way back in 2018 and didn't get much attention at the time. On the other hand, having to perform tasks to keep your crewmates alive while impostors try to sabotage the whole thing and stab you in the back is pure 2020 juice. Unfortunately, in the real world we can't throw suspects into outer space. This year the game's popularity exploded, in part because so many people were stuck at home because of the pandemic. But Among Us itself definitely deserved the awards at the 2020 Game Awards and left its mark on pop culture.

And Among Us beat other big titles to take the trophy in the multiplayer category of the Game Awards, such as Animal Crossing, Fall Guys and Call of Duty. For fans of the game following the awards on Twitch, there was even a surprise: getting a mask of Geoff Keighley, the video game journalist who hosted the Game Awards 2020, to use inside Among Us.
During the awards ceremony, Innersloth, the game's developer, also announced a new map called Airship for Among Us, which is expected to arrive in 2021.
